[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of winding packaging, in particular to a tape sticking device, a winding machine and a use method. BACKGROUND

[0002] In the field of packaging technology, it is extremely important to use adhesive tape to wrap objects. Non-entire-circle winding of adhesive tape can achieve sealing of the wrapped objects (such as cartons, turnover boxes, and packaged objects with certain shapes), while entire-circle winding can increase the sealing strength or enhance the strength of the entire packaged object, which helps to ensure the integrity of the wrapped objects during transportation and storage, preventing the objects from falling apart or being damaged. With the rapid development of the logistics industry and the increasing demand for product packaging, higher requirements are placed on the performance and efficiency of adhesive tape winding equipment.

[0003] Currently, automatic adhesive tape winding machines on the market are generally equipped with automatic tape connecting function, automatic pressing and sticking function of the head and tail of the adhesive tape. Specifically, when starting to wind, the end of the adhesive tape is pasted on the tape connecting structure, and the adhesive tape is smoothly pulled out by the circumferential movement of the adhesive tape roll. The pulled-out adhesive tape is pasted on the wrapped object along with the movement of the adhesive tape roll. The end of the adhesive tape pasted on the tape connecting structure needs to be hard pulled by the pressing structure and then pasted on the wrapped object.

[0004] However, the existing technology has the problem of insufficient stability of the mechanism. In the initial winding stage, the end of the adhesive tape must be tightly attached to the tape connecting structure to ensure that the adhesive tape is smoothly pulled out when the adhesive tape roll moves circumferentially. In the pressing stage, the end of the adhesive tape in the straightened state needs to be forcibly pulled off by the pressing structure. Since the viscosity of the adhesive tape varies, it cannot be guaranteed that the viscosity of the adhesive tape used each time is the same, so the pulling force when the adhesive tape is hard pulled off is not the same, which affects the stability of the mechanism.

[0005] On the other hand, the existing technology also has the risk of adhesive tape retraction causing adhesion. After the adhesive tape is hard pulled off, the adhesive tape suddenly relaxes from the straightened state, which is easy to cause the end to stick due to elastic retraction.

[0006] For example, patent No. CN218506200U “Adhesive tape winding device” connects the adhesive tape through an adhesive tape limiting plate, and for example, patent No. CN217295123U “Smoothing mechanism of winding packaging machine” connects the adhesive tape through an adhesive tape connecting rod fixed on a swing arm.

[0007] In view of the problems existing in the glue connection, the prior art has another way, such as the patent with the publication number CN118811209A "Automatic box sealing and packaging machine of adhesive tape" applied and disclosed in 2024, which discloses that the clamping or loosening of the adhesive tape by the first lever and the connecting seat can meet the functional requirements of glue connection and degumming, but in this technology, the first lever and the connecting seat are in contact with the adhesive tape through a plane, and when the adhesive tape is clamped on the first lever and the connecting seat, it will still be in surface contact with one of the parts. Even when the two parts are separated from each other, it is still necessary to pull the adhesive tape down by hard pulling, so the above-mentioned problems cannot be solved. The patent with the publication number CN112441293A "Rotary ring surrounding type adhesive tape box sealing and packaging machine" of the same inventor as the above patent sets up an adhesive tape push plate to solve the problem of difficult degumming, but the adhesive tape push plate is connected with a spring, and the adhesive tape push plate is also provided with a convex rib and a concave and convex tooth. The rotation of the lever drives the concave and convex tooth on the adhesive tape push plate to push the adhesive tape downward to reduce the difficulty of degumming, but this way also has the problem of complex structure.

[0008] In addition, the current pasting of the head and tail ends of the adhesive tape on the wrapped object also has some problems. The common methods are the beating and pressing method and the moving and smoothing method:

[0009] The first beating and pressing method: such as the patent with the publication number CN217295123U "Smoothing mechanism of winding packaging machine", which uses a rotating leveling pad to paste the end of the adhesive tape on the wrapped object in a flipping and beating manner. However, the flipping and beating force needs to pull down the adhesive tape end that is originally pasted on the glue connection structure, so the beating force needs to be enough to ensure that the adhesive tape end is pulled down. However, if the force is not controlled properly, it may cause damage to the wrapped object. In addition, the leveling pad can only beat part of the adhesive tape area, and the parts that are not in contact may not be pasted, and may stick dust or other substances during the subsequent turnover of the wrapped object.

[0010] The second moving flattening method: such as the patent with the publication number CN116443352A "Improved adhesive tape sealing packaging machine" applied in 2023, which discloses installing a brush on a swing telescopic rod, and driving the rotation of the brush by the rotation of the telescopic rod, and at the same time, the telescopic structure of the telescopic rod ensures the translation rubbing of the brush at the bottom of the winding object, realizing the scheme that the adhesive tape end can be completely pasted at the bottom of the winding object regardless of its length or short. However, this method requires a large enough extrusion force for the brush to pull the adhesive tape end off the adhesive structure, so the brush is easily deformed. In addition, the sleeve structure of the telescopic rod is stressed at the cantilever end, and the telescopic rod is prone to shaking and instability during use. To solve this problem, the patent with the publication number CN118811209A "Automatic adhesive tape sealing packaging machine" of the same inventor as the above-mentioned technology was applied and disclosed in 2024. This technology improves the pasting structure of the adhesive tape. The brush for pasting the adhesive tape no longer uses a swing and telescopic method, but sets up a slide plate, a guide rod, a slide block, a tension spring, and other structures to ensure the smooth movement of the brush, thereby prolonging the service life of the adhesive structure. However, this structure is more complex, reducing reliability, and the problem of easy deformation and damage of the brush still cannot be solved. SUMMARY

[0011] The present application aims to provide an adhesive tape pasting device to realize that the adhesive tape end can be tightly adhered to the adhesive structure at the initial winding stage and easily detached from the adhesive structure when the adhesive structure pulls the adhesive tape.

[0012]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the present application adopts the following technical solutions:

[0013] An adhesive tape pasting device includes an adhesive component and a pasting component installed on a rack. The number of pasting components is two, one is a head pasting component, and the other is a tail pasting component. The adhesive component is located between the two pasting components. The adhesive component includes an adhesive arm, an adhesive roller installed on the adhesive arm, and a stopper for limiting the rotation of the adhesive roller. The adhesive arm is slidingly connected to the rack and is used to move away from or approach the winding object.

[0014] The principle and advantages of the present scheme are: when the adhesive tape on the winding machine starts to stick to the object to be wound, in order to ensure that the end of the adhesive tape is fixed on the glue receiving roller, at this time the glue receiving roller close to the object to be wound is limited to rotate by the stopper, so that the glue receiving roller cannot rotate, ensuring that the end of the adhesive tape is tightly attached to the glue receiving roller, so as to achieve the required force when the adhesive tape is wound; when the adhesive tape needs to be attached to the object to be wound by the adhesive attaching assembly, the glue receiving arm is controlled to move, so that the glue receiving roller can be separated from the stopper to brake the glue receiving roller, so that the glue receiving roller can rotate freely. When the glue receiving arm drives the glue receiving roller away from the object to be wound, the glue receiving roller will automatically rotate to make the adhesive attaching assembly easily separate the end of the adhesive tape from the glue receiving roller, solving the problem that in the prior art, the end of the adhesive tape needs to be fixed to facilitate winding of the adhesive tape, and the adhesive tape needs to be easily separated from the glue receiving structure when the adhesive tape is detached, which cannot be considered in both cases.

[0015] In addition, the present scheme can switch the glue receiving roller between free rotation and limited rotation through the stopper, thereby reducing the viscosity requirement of the adhesive tape. Whether the adhesive tape has low viscosity or high viscosity, the end of the adhesive tape can be fixed when needed, and the glue receiving roller can rotate to facilitate the separation of the adhesive tape under small extrusion force when the end of the adhesive tape needs to be separated, which helps to improve the stability of the mechanism of the adhesive attaching assembly and the adhesive attaching structure.

[0016] Preferably, the stopper is fixedly installed, and the glue receiving roller is fixed with a stopper, and the stopper and the stopper can abut or concave-convex cooperate.

[0017] Preferably, the stopper is a reed, and the stopper is a polygon abutting sleeve fixed on the glue receiving roller, and the abutting sleeve is used to abut the reed.

[0018] Preferably, the glue receiving arm is provided with a movable roller, and the movable roller and the glue receiving roller are used to paste the adhesive tape, and the movable roller and the glue receiving roller reserve a cutting space of a cutting knife of the winding machine.

[0019] Beneficial effect: if there is no movable roller parallel to the glue receiving roller, after the adhesive tape is wound, the adhesive tape is in an inclined state after crossing the object to be wound and the glue receiving roller. At this time, when the cutting knife cuts, on the one hand, the inclined adhesive tape increases the difficulty of cutting or requires special movement path of the cutting knife to easily cut the adhesive tape; on the other hand, if the tail end of the adhesive tape is also fixed on a stationary part, the tail end of the adhesive tape will also be hard to separate, which will cause the risk of adhesive tape shrinkage and adhesion. However, the addition of the movable roller of the present scheme makes the adhesive tape in the cutting space flat, which facilitates easy cutting of the cutting knife, and the setting of the movable roller makes the adhesive tape tail end receive less hard separation force when it is pressed, thereby greatly reducing or even avoiding the problem of adhesive tape self-sticking due to stretching to relaxation.

[0020] Preferably, each of the glue sticking assemblies comprises a swing lever, a glue sticking arm and a glue sticking wheel, the swing lever is rotationally connected to the frame, the cantilever section of the swing lever is rotationally connected to the glue sticking arm, the cantilever section of the glue sticking arm is rotationally connected to the glue sticking wheel, the glue sticking wheel is used for sticking the adhesive tape on the winding object, the glue sticking arm is connected with the swing lever through a glue sticking elastic element, and the glue sticking elastic element makes the glue sticking arm keep a set angle with the swing lever in a free state.

[0021] Beneficial effects: when the glue sticking arm is close to the winding object under the drive of the swing lever, the glue sticking wheel gradually contacts the adhesive tape. Then, the swing lever is continuously rotated to make the glue sticking arm closer to the winding object, and the glue sticking wheel presses the adhesive tape to the surface of the winding object. Due to the existence of the glue sticking elastic element, the glue sticking wheel can adapt to the shape of the surface of the winding object (such as flat, curved or concave), so as to realize the flat sticking of the adhesive tape.

[0022] In the process of sticking the adhesive tape, as the glue sticking arm is close to the winding object under the drive of the swing lever, the extrusion force of the glue sticking wheel on the adhesive tape which has not been pulled off will gradually increase, and the increased extrusion force can make the end of the adhesive tape be pulled off and gradually completely pressed to the surface of the winding object under the action of the glue sticking wheel with the swing lever. This process not only realizes the automatic increase of the extrusion force, but also uses the increased extrusion force to make the adhesive tape tightly adhere to the surface. In addition, since the contact between the glue sticking wheel and the winding object is always affected by the glue sticking elastic element, the angle of the glue sticking arm can be adaptively adjusted, and in combination with the rolling setting of the glue sticking wheel, it is ensured that the glue sticking assembly is not easy to be damaged, compared with the existing adhesive tape sticking structure with a brush, the structure of the present scheme is simpler, more reliable, has a longer service life and the like.

[0023] Preferably, the glue sticking wheel is a glue sticking roller, so as to reduce the friction in the process of pressing the adhesive tape, improve the quality after the adhesive tape is pressed and help to prolong the service life of the glue sticking assembly.

[0024] Preferably, the glue sticking elastic element is a torsion spring, the glue sticking elastic element is sleeved on the rotating shaft of the glue sticking arm, one of the swing lever and the glue sticking arm is provided with two limiting portions and the other is provided with two pushing portions, the two limiting portions and the two pushing portions are located on the same side of the two torsion arms of the glue sticking elastic element, and the length of each torsion arm can span the limiting portion and the pushing portion. The present scheme realizes the position limitation of the glue sticking elastic element to the free state of the glue sticking arm relative to the swing lever by a simple structure, which is simple in structure and convenient to assemble.

[0025] Preferably, the swing lever is a bent swing lever / arc swing lever, and the bent / arc structure of the swing lever is used to avoid the glue receiving structure of the winding machine. The glue sticking wheel is used to make the stroke of the glue sticking wheel exceed the projection position of the cutting knife on the winding object after the swing lever swings, so as to completely flatten and press the adhesive tape which is originally obliquely pulled on the winding object and the glue receiving assembly to the position exceeding the projection position of the cutting knife on the winding object.

[0026] Preferably, the cutting assembly further comprises a cutting knife, an energy storage elastic member and a limiting member, the cutting knife is rotationally connected to the frame, the energy storage elastic member is connected between the cutting knife and the frame, the energy storage elastic member is used to give the cutting knife a force to approach the wound object, the cutting knife is driven to move away from the wound object when the glue receiving arm moves away from the wound object, and the limiting member is used to limit the rotation of the cutting knife after the energy storage elastic member completes energy storage.

[0027] Beneficial effects: the present scheme utilizes the back-off action of the glue receiving arm, the glue receiving assembly itself serves as the driving structure of the cutting assembly, and the cutting knife is moved away from the wound object through movement, so that the energy storage elastic member completes energy storage, and the limiting member is used to limit the rotation of the cutting knife after completing energy storage, thereby avoiding the release of elastic potential energy of the cutting knife due to the action of the glue receiving arm approaching the wound object, so as to ensure that the elastic potential energy is only released when the cutting assembly needs to cut the adhesive tape, so as to achieve the purpose of cutting the adhesive tape by the cutting knife.

[0028] Preferably, the cutting assembly further comprises a driving wheel and a cutting arm, the driving wheel is rotationally connected to the frame, the driving wheel is fixed with a driving rod, the glue receiving arm pushes the driving rod to rotate during the process of moving away from the wound object, the cutting arm is rotationally connected to the frame, the cutting knife is detachably connected to the cutting arm, the cutting arm is coaxially fixed with a driven wheel, the driving wheel and the driven wheel are in transmission connection, and the energy storage elastic member is installed between the cutting arm and the frame.

[0029] Beneficial effects: the present scheme sets the driving wheel, the driving rod and the driven wheel, so that the back-off action of the glue receiving arm can achieve energy storage of the energy storage elastic member with simple structure, and facilitates the distribution of various parts on the device in limited space. In addition, the detachable connection of the cutting knife on the cutting arm also helps to reduce the use cost and facilitate maintenance.

[0030] Preferably, the cutting arm is further fixed with a brush / elastic plate, the brush / elastic plate is used to abut against the glue receiving roller to press the adhesive tape, so as to ensure that the adhesive tape is easily cut off and can be stably pasted on the glue receiving roller.

[0031] Preferably, the cantilever end of the driving rod is provided with a driving wheel, and the glue receiving arm is provided with a wedge surface abutting against the driving wheel.

[0032] Beneficial effects: when the present scheme is adopted, the glue receiving arm back-off process drives the driving wheel to rotate through the wedge surface, the driving wheel drives the driving rod to swing, so that the pushing process generates rolling friction, which helps to prolong the service life.

[0033] Preferably, the limiting member is rotationally connected to the frame, a pushing elastic member is further connected between the limiting member and the frame, the pushing elastic member is used to lock the limiting member; one of the limiting member and the cutting knife is provided with a limiting structure, and the other is provided with a matching structure, the limiting structure and the matching structure can abut against each other or can be concave-convex matched;

[0034] The connecting trigger between the tail pasting and gluing assembly and the cutting assembly, the trigger includes a pull cable, one end of the pull cable is connected to the cantilever end of the limiting member, and the other end of the pull cable can be driven by the rotation of the swing lever of the tail pasting and gluing assembly.

[0035] Beneficial effects: the scheme realizes the accumulation of the cutting energy of the cutter through the energy storage of the energy storage elastic member, and the release of the energy storage is only after the start of the tail pasting and gluing assembly, and the swing lever can pull the pull cable to rotate the limiting member to overcome the elastic potential energy of the pushing and shoving elastic member, so as to realize the rotation limiting release of the cutter, and then achieve the automatic cutting control when the adhesive tape needs to be cut off.

[0036] The application also provides a winding machine, which comprises an adhesive tape pasting device and a winding mechanism for driving the circumferential movement of the adhesive tape roll.

[0037] Preferably, the winding mechanism comprises a rotating wheel, at least two supporting wheels, at least two sets of pressing wheels, an adhesive tape mounting rack mounted on the rotating wheel, the supporting wheels are rotationally connected to the rack and support the rotating wheel, each set of pressing wheels comprises a pressing arm, a pressing roller and a first elastic member, the pressing roller is rotationally connected to the pressing arm, the first elastic member is connected between the pressing arm and the rack, the first elastic member is used for pressing the pressing roller towards the rotating wheel, and the pressing roller is located above the supporting wheel and is located outside the periphery of the rotating wheel together with the supporting wheel.

[0038] Beneficial effects: when the scheme is adopted, the rotating wheel rotates under the driving of external force, is supported by the supporting wheel below during the rotation process, and is pressed tightly by the pressing roller of the set of pressing wheels with elastic force above, so that the adhesive tape mounted on the rotating wheel can ensure that the rotating wheel is always in contact with the multiple pressing rollers and supporting wheels under the elastic force of the first elastic member even if the pulling speed of the adhesive tape is inconsistent during the winding process, the rotating wheel stably rotates, the situation that the rotating wheel impacts the pressing roller / supporting wheel to emit abnormal sound due to the uneven circumferential stress of the rotating wheel during the winding process of the adhesive tape is greatly reduced or even avoided, and the noise of the winding mechanism during winding is reduced.

[0039] The application also provides a use method of the adhesive tape pasting device, which comprises the following steps:

[0040] When the adhesive tape starts to be wound, the glue receiving roller is braked by the stopper to ensure that the end of the adhesive tape is fixed on the glue receiving roller;

[0041] When the end of the adhesive tape needs to be pasted on the object to be wound, the stopper is controlled to release the rotation limitation on the glue receiving roller, and the glue receiving roller rotates under the pressure of the glue pasting assembly to facilitate the falling of the end of the adhesive tape.

[0042] The application also provides a winding method of a winding machine, which comprises the following steps:

[0043] S1, the winding mechanism is started, the winding mechanism drives the adhesive tape on the mounting frame to move circumferentially, and the adhesive tape rotates along the object to be wound to be pasted, and the head end of the adhesive tape is pasted on the adhesive roller of the head pasting assembly in the process;

[0044] S2, the adhesive wheel of the head pasting assembly is lifted to press and paste the adhesive tape to the surface of the object to be wound;

[0045] S3, when the head end of the adhesive tape starts to press and paste the adhesive tape to the object to be wound, the adhesive roller is retreated by the adhesive arm to be separated from the stopper;

[0046] S4, the adhesive wheel of the head pasting assembly is moved to completely press and paste the adhesive tape to the object to be wound;

[0047] S5, the adhesive wheel and the adhesive arm of the head pasting assembly are moved to an area which does not affect the circumferential movement of the mounting frame;

[0048] S6, the adhesive tape is wound along the object to be wound under the driving of the winding mechanism;

[0049] S7, when the winding number is reached, the adhesive roller of the adhesive assembly is controlled to be extended, the adhesive tape passes from the side of the adhesive roller away from the object to be wound, so that the adhesive tape is pasted on the adhesive roller, and the winding of the adhesive tape is stopped;

[0050] S8, the tail pasting assembly moves, drives the adhesive wheel of the tail pasting assembly to press and paste the adhesive tape to the object to be wound, and controls the cutter to cut off the adhesive tape.

[0051] S9, the tail pasting assembly continues to move to completely press and paste the tail of the adhesive tape to the object to be wound.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F DRAWINGS

[0078] The following will be further described in detail through specific embodiments:

[0079] The reference signs in the drawings of the specification include: rack 10, adhesive assembly 100, swing lever 11, adhesive arm 12, adhesive roller 13, adhesive elastic member 14, limiting pin 111, pushing ring 121, cable 101, connecting rod 102, trigger drive wheel 103, trigger roller 104, trigger lever 105, adhesive receiving assembly 200, adhesive receiving arm 21, wedge surface 211, adhesive receiving roller 22, stop member 221, movable roller 23, stop member 24, cutting assembly 300, driving wheel 31, driving rod 311, cutting arm 32, cutting knife 33, energy storage elastic member 34, limiting member 35, pushing elastic member 36, brush 37, winding mechanism 400, front mounting plate 401, rear mounting plate 402, connecting column / connecting block 403, winding drive machine 41, rotating wheel 42, groove 421, supporting wheel 43, pressing wheel set 44, pressing arm 441, pressing roller 442, first elastic member 443, adhesive tape mounting rack 45, first tensioning wheel set 46, first tensioning arm 461, first tensioning roller 462, second elastic member 463, tensioning bolt 464, second tensioning wheel set 47, second tensioning arm 471, second tensioning roller 472, third elastic member 473, sound absorbing wheel set 48, sound absorbing arm 481, sound absorbing roller 482, fourth elastic member 483, goods platform 500, wrapped object 600.

[0080] The embodiment is basically as shown in the accompanying drawings. Figures 1 to 22

[0081] In combination Figures 1 to 6 An adhesive tape adhering device includes a rack 10, two adhesive assemblies 100 mounted on the rack 10, an adhesive receiving assembly 200 and a cutting assembly 300, the two adhesive assemblies 100 are a head adhesive assembly 100 and a tail adhesive assembly 100 respectively, the adhesive receiving assembly 200 and the cutting assembly 300 are located between the two adhesive assemblies 100, and the two adhesive assemblies 100 are symmetrical in structure. The head adhesive assembly 100 is used for adhering the head section of the adhesive tape to the wrapped object, the adhesive receiving assembly 200 is used for facilitating the adhesive tape to be adhered thereon, the cutting assembly 300 is used for cutting the adhesive tape, and the tail adhesive assembly 100 is used for adhering the tail section of the adhesive tape to the wrapped object,

[0082] The adhesive assembly 100, the adhesive receiving assembly 200 and the cutting assembly 300 are described below respectively.

[0083] I. Adhesive assembly 100

[0084] In combination Figures 7 to 9 ​The adhesive assembly 100 comprises a swing lever 11, an adhesive arm 12 and an adhesive roller 13. The swing lever 11 is rotationally connected to the frame 10, and the rotation of the swing lever 11 is driven by a separate adhesive drive machine (not shown in the drawing). The cantilever end of the swing lever 11 is rotationally connected to the adhesive arm 12, and the cantilever end of the adhesive arm 12 is rotationally connected to the adhesive roller 13. The adhesive roller 13 is used to adhere the adhesive tape to the winding object. The adhesive arm 12 is connected to the swing lever 11 by an adhesive elastic element 14. The adhesive elastic element 14 keeps the adhesive arm 12 at a set angle with the swing lever 11 in a free state, i.e. the adhesive arm 12 needs to be pushed by an external force and overcome the elastic force of the adhesive elastic element 14 to rotate relative to the swing lever 11.

[0085] In one embodiment, the adhesive elastic element 14 is a torsion spring, the adhesive elastic element 14 is sleeved on the rotation shaft of the adhesive arm 12, one of the swing lever 11 and the adhesive arm 12 is provided with two limiting portions, and the other is provided with two pushing portions. The two limiting portions and the two pushing portions are located on the same side of the two torsion arms of the adhesive elastic element 14, and the length of each torsion arm can span the limiting portion and the pushing portion. In a specific embodiment, the limiting portion is two limiting pins 111, and the pushing portion is two pushing surfaces on the pushing ring 121. The two limiting pins 111 are fixed on the cantilever end of the swing lever 11, and the pushing ring 121 with the pushing surface is fixed on the adhesive arm 12, so as to facilitate the installation of the adhesive elastic element 14, the limiting portion and the pushing ring 121, and to meet the clockwise or counterclockwise rotation requirement of the adhesive arm 12 after being subjected to an external force.

[0086] When the adhesive arm 12 approaches the winding object under the drive of the swing lever 11, the adhesive roller 13 gradually contacts the adhesive tape through the adhesive assembly 100. Then, the swing lever 11 is continuously rotated to make the adhesive arm 12 closer to the winding object, and the adhesive roller 13 presses the adhesive tape to the surface of the winding object. Due to the existence of the adhesive elastic element 14, the adhesive roller 13 can adapt to the shape of the surface of the winding object (such as flat, curved or concave), so as to realize the flat adhesion of the adhesive tape. In addition, the adhesive roller 13 presses the adhesive tape twice, i.e. once when the adhesive arm 12 approaches the winding object and drives the adhesive roller 13 to complete the pressing of the adhesive tape, and again when the adhesive arm 12 retreats and restores to make the adhesive roller 13 press the adhesive tape, so that the head of the adhesive tape can be tightly adhered after winding.

[0087] During the tape application process, as the lever 11 moves the tape application arm 12 closer to the object being wrapped, the pressure exerted by the tape application roller 13 on the remaining tape gradually increases. This increased pressure allows the tape end to detach under pressure, and the tape end is gradually and completely pressed onto the surface of the object being wrapped as the tape application roller 13 moves with the lever 11. This process not only achieves automatic increase in pressure but also utilizes this increased pressure to ensure the tape adheres tightly to the surface. Furthermore, since the contact between the tape application roller 13 and the object being wrapped is always influenced by the tape application elastic element 14, the angle of the tape application arm 12 can be adaptively adjusted.

[0088] In one embodiment, to ensure that the end of the tape can extend beyond the cutting projection position of the cutter 33 after being pressed by the applicator roller 13, in combination with Figure 10 and Figure 11 The swing arm 11 is a bent swing arm 11 / arc swing arm 11. The bent / arc structure of the swing arm 11 is used for the adhesive receiving assembly 200 of the wrapping machine to avoid air leakage. The adhesive roller 13 is used to position the adhesive receiving assembly 200 and the wrapped object after the swing arm 11 swings. The travel of the adhesive roller 13 exceeds the projection position of the cutter on the wrapped object, so that the tape that was originally stretched diagonally on the wrapped object and the adhesive receiving assembly 200 is completely flattened on the wrapped object and the pressing length exceeds the projection position of the cutter 33 on the wrapped object. With the symmetrical arrangement of the head adhesive assembly 100 and the tail adhesive assembly 100, the tape is finally overlapped on the wrapped object, ensuring the wrapping strength of the tape for one turn.

[0089] In summary, the adhesive application component 100 of this embodiment is not only simple in structure and highly reliable, but also highly adaptable and durable. It can also easily achieve overlapping of the beginning and end segments of the adhesive tape, thereby improving the wrapping strength.

[0090] II. Adhesive bonding assembly 200

[0091] Combination Figures 12 to 16 The adhesive splicing assembly 200 includes an adhesive splicing drive, an adhesive splicing arm 21, adhesive splicing rollers 22, movable rollers 23, and a stop 24. The adhesive splicing arm 21 is slidably connected to the frame 10. The adhesive splicing rollers 22 and 23 are mounted on the adhesive splicing arm 21, and both the adhesive splicing rollers 22 and 23 can rotate freely around their own centers. The adhesive splicing drive drives the adhesive splicing arm 21 to move axially along the adhesive splicing rollers 22. Under the drive of the adhesive splicing drive, the adhesive splicing arm 21 slides along the frame 10 to move away from or towards the object being wrapped. After the adhesive splicing arm 21 approaches the object being wrapped, the adhesive splicing rollers 22 and 23 are located within the enclosed area of ​​the circumferential movement of the adhesive roll on the wrapping machine. The adhesive splicing drive can be a reciprocating linear module, a linear drive structure, a linear electric cylinder, a linear pneumatic cylinder, or other pneumatic / electric drive structure that drives the adhesive splicing arm 21 to move linearly.

[0092] The stopper 24 is fixedly installed on the frame 10, and is used to limit the free rotation of the glue receiving roller 22 (the movable roller 23 can be free from the constraint of the stopper 24). The stopper 24 is implemented in a braking mode for the glue receiving roller 22. In one embodiment, the glue receiving roller 22 is fixed with a stopper 221, and the stopper 221 can abut against or concave-convex match with the stopper 24. In the drawings, the stopper 24 is a reed, and the stopper 221 is a polygonal abutting sleeve fixed on the glue receiving roller 22. The abutting sleeve is used to abut against the reed after the glue receiving arm 21 is close to the object to be wound to a certain position, so as to limit the free rotation of the glue receiving roller 22.

[0093] The movable roller 23 is parallel to the glue receiving roller 22, and a cutting space for the cutting knife 33 of the winding machine is reserved between the movable roller 23 and the glue receiving roller 22.

[0094] When the winding machine starts to wind, the end of the adhesive tape is pasted on the glue receiving roller 22 stopped by the stopper 221. With the circumferential movement of the adhesive tape, the adhesive tape is pulled out. The glue receiving roller 22 which cannot rotate in the process can ensure that the end of the adhesive tape is fixed on the glue receiving roller 22 and does not fall off. When the winding is completed, the adhesive tape is across the glue receiving roller 22 and the movable roller 23. The glue receiving roller 22 which is limited in rotation by the stopper 24 can make the adhesive tape fixed on it and not loose with the cutting of the cutting knife, so as to prepare for the next winding.

[0095] When the end of the adhesive tape needs to be pasted on the object to be wound, the glue receiving arm 21 is controlled to move, so that the stopper 24 releases the rotation limitation of the glue receiving roller 22. When the end of the adhesive tape is pressed and smoothed, the end of the adhesive tape can easily rotate and fall off from the glue receiving roller 22.

[0096] Therefore, the embodiment realizes the effect that the end of the adhesive tape can be tightly pasted on the glue receiving roller 22 in the initial winding to facilitate the winding of the adhesive tape, and can be easily detached from the glue receiving roller 22 when the adhesive tape is detached.

[0097] In addition, the movable roller 23 which is parallel to the glue receiving roller 22 is provided, so that when the adhesive tape needs to be cut, the adhesive tape is pasted between the glue receiving roller 22 and the movable roller 23. The cutting knife 33 of the winding machine is inserted between the two rollers to quickly and easily cut the adhesive tape. The end of the cut adhesive tape is pasted on the glue receiving roller 22, and the tail end of the cut adhesive tape is pasted on the movable roller 23, which facilitates the pressing and smoothing of the tail end of the adhesive tape wound on the object to be wound. Because the tail end of the adhesive tape is pasted on the movable roller 23 which can rotate freely, the tail end of the adhesive tape can also easily fall off during the pressing and smoothing process, so as to ensure that the tail end of the adhesive tape can be smoothly pasted on the object to be wound.

[0098] III. Cutting assembly 300

[0099] In combination Figures 12 to 16 The cutting assembly 300 comprises a driving wheel 31, a cutting arm 32, a cutting knife 33, an energy storage elastic member 34 and a limiting member 35. The driving wheel 31 is fixed with a driving rod 311. The driving rod 311 is rotated by the pushing of the glue receiving arm 21 during the unwinding of the winding object. The cutting arm 32 is rotationally connected to the frame 10. The cutting arm 32 is coaxially fixed with a driven wheel. The driving wheel 31 and the driven wheel are connected in a gear transmission mode. The cantilever section of the cutting arm 32 is provided with the cutting knife 33. The energy storage elastic member 34 is connected between the cutting arm 32 and the frame 10. The energy storage elastic member 34 is installed at the cantilever ends of the cutting arm 32 in different directions. The energy storage elastic member 34 is used to give the cutting arm 32 a force close to the winding object. The energy storage elastic member 34 is used to store energy after the frame 10 is away from the winding object. In the embodiment, the limiting member 35 is used to limit the rotation of the driving wheel 31 after the energy storage elastic member 34 completes the energy storage. In the embodiment, the energy storage elastic member 34 is a spring. Of course, the rotation of the driven wheel is also limited by the limiting member 35, which can limit the release of the elastic potential energy of the cutting assembly 300. Since the driven wheel and the driving wheel 31 are both wheel structures, the limiting mode can be the same. Therefore, the embodiment will not be described in detail for the limiting scheme of the driven wheel.

[0100] Specifically, the limiting member 35 is rotationally connected to the frame 10. The pushing elastic member 36 is further connected between the limiting member 35 and the frame 10. The pushing elastic member 36 is used to provide the limiting member 35 with a force towards the driving wheel 31. In the embodiment, the pushing elastic member 36 is a spring.

[0101] In one embodiment, the rotation of the driving wheel 31 is limited by the limiting member 35 in a mechanical contact mode. Specifically, in combination Figure 13 One of the limiting member 35 and the driving wheel 31 is provided with a limiting structure, and the other is provided with a matching structure. The limiting structure and the matching structure can be in abutment or can be concave-convex matched. In the drawings of the embodiment, the limiting member 35 is provided with a limiting hook, and the driving wheel 31 is machined with a convex matching surface. The limiting hook and the abutment surface can be in abutment / hooked. When the two are in abutment, the driving wheel 31 is limited. Of course, the limiting structure and the matching structure can also be a concave-convex matching structure, which realizes the limitation through concave-convex matching. When the driving wheel 31 needs to be limited by the limiting member 35, the limitation of the driving wheel 31 by the limiting member 35 can be removed.

[0102] In order to reduce the contact wear between the glue receiving arm 21 and the driving rod 311 and prolong the service life, a driving wheel is installed at the cantilever end of the driving rod 311. The glue receiving arm 21 is provided with a wedge surface 211 abutting against the driving wheel. The glue receiving arm 21 is retracted by pushing the driving wheel to roll through the wedge surface 211. The driving wheel drives the driving rod 311 to swing, and the driving wheel 31 rotates.

[0103] In order to make the adhesive tape cut, the adhesive tape is tightly attached to the adhesive roller 22 and the movable roller 23, and two brushes 37 / elastic plates are also fixed on the cutting arm 32, which are used to press the adhesive tape against the adhesive roller 22, and the elastic plates have a structure of elastic material that can be compressed and restored, such as a silica gel plate, a rubber plate, etc. In the drawings of the embodiment, only the mode of the brush 37 is shown.

[0104] In one embodiment, in order to improve the degree of automation, a trigger is connected between the tail adhesive assembly 100 and the cutting assembly 300, the trigger includes a pull cable 101, one end of the pull cable 101 is connected to the cantilever end of the limiting part 35, and the other end of the pull cable 101 can be driven by the rotation of the swing rod 11. After the swing rod 11 starts to paste the tail of the adhesive tape, the swing rod 11 swings by a certain angle, which pulls the pull cable 101, so that the limiting part 35 overcomes the elastic force of the pushing elastic part 36, and the elastic potential energy of the cutting assembly 300 is released, and the cutting knife 33 is close to the wound object and then cuts the adhesive tape. The specific embodiment can be as follows:

[0105] The first mode is combined with Figures 17 to 20 , the trigger further includes a connecting rod 102, a trigger driving wheel 103, a trigger roller 104 and a trigger lever 105, the trigger driving wheel 103 is rotationally connected to the trigger lever 105, one end of the connecting rod 102 is rotationally connected to the eccentric position of the trigger driving wheel 103, and the other end of the connecting rod 102 is rotationally connected to the eccentric position of the swing rod 11. The connecting rod 102 is connected to the two ends of the swing rod 11 through the adhesive arm 12, so that when either of the swing rod 11 or the trigger driving wheel 103 is rotated by the adhesive driving machine, the swing rod 11 and the trigger driving wheel 103 can be rotated through the connecting rod 102. In this embodiment, the adhesive driving machine can be a driving motor that drives the swing rod 11 to rotate or the trigger driving wheel 103 to rotate, when the adhesive driving machine is a driving motor that drives the trigger driving wheel 103 to rotate, the swing rod 11 can have a larger torque through the structure of the connecting rod 102 and the swing rod 11, so that the required torque for pressing and pasting can be achieved without increasing the reducer. Of course, the adhesive driving machine can also be a cylinder that drives the swing rod 11 to rotate or the trigger driving wheel 103 to rotate, for example, a cylinder is used as the driving source of the adhesive driving machine, and the cylinder body is rotationally connected to the rack 10. This cylinder driving mode is a prior art, and this embodiment is only briefly described, for example, the piston rod end of the cylinder is rotationally connected to the eccentric position of the swing rod 11 / the eccentric position of the trigger driving wheel 103.

[0106] In this way, one end of the cable 101 is connected to the limiting member 35, and the other end is connected to the trigger lever 105. The end of the trigger lever 105 away from the connection of the cable 101 can drive the trigger roller 104 to push the trigger lever 105 after the trigger drive wheel 103 rotates, thereby pulling the cable 101 to pull the limiting member 35 away from the driving wheel 31. As the limiting member 35 overcomes the elastic force of the pushing elastic member 36, the elastic potential energy of the cutting assembly 300 is released.

[0107] In addition, in this way, in order to make the cable 101 pull more smoothly and the installation structure more compact, a fixed pulley is installed on the rack 10, so that after the one end of the cable 101 is connected to the limiting member 35, it needs to pass through the fixed pulley and then be connected to the trigger lever 105.

[0108] The second way is to combine Figures 21 to 23 The cable 101 is connected to the cantilever end of the limiting member 35 by passing through the fixed pulley, and the other end is installed on the rack 10. When the lever 11 drives the rubberized arm 12 to approach the wrapped object, the swinging lever 11 drives the cable 101 to be pulled, thereby driving the limiting member 35 to overcome the elastic force of the pushing elastic member 36, and then releasing the rotation limitation of the driving wheel 31, achieving the purpose of active cutting of the cutter 33 under the elastic potential energy.

[0109] In this embodiment, after the adhesive tape end is pasted, the glue connecting driving machine of the glue connecting assembly 200 drives the glue connecting arm 21 to retreat and move away from the winding position of the wrapped object. The retreat and movement away of the glue connecting arm 21 pushes the driving wheel and the driving rod 311 to rotate through the wedge surface 211 carried by the glue connecting arm 21, thereby driving the cutter 33 to move away from the wrapped object through the driving wheel 31- driven wheel- cutting arm 32, and the energy storage elastic member 34 realizes energy storage for the next cutting of the cutting assembly 300 (reaches Figure 16 The state shown).

[0110] When the adhesive tape is pasted to the glue connecting roller 22 and the movable roller 23 of the glue connecting assembly 200 again, the action of the tail pasting glue connecting assembly 100 triggers the release of the elastic potential energy of the cutter 33 of the cutting assembly 300, thereby completing the automatic cutting of the adhesive tape.

[0111] The whole adhesive tape pasting device realizes automatic energy storage of the cutting assembly 300 after the glue connecting assembly 200 retreats, and energy release of the cutting assembly 300 after the start of the tail pasting glue connecting assembly 100, which makes the whole control process more simple and convenient, and saves the driving machine cost for the cutting assembly 300.

[0112] The embodiment also provides a use method of the adhesive tape pasting device, which comprises the following steps:

[0113] When the adhesive tape starts to be wound, the adhesive roller 22 is controlled to extend below the object to be wound and is braked by the stopper 221, so as to ensure that the end of the adhesive tape can be fixed on the adhesive roller 22, thereby facilitating fast winding; after the adhesive tape has started to be pasted on the object to be wound, the adhesive roller 22 is controlled to move out of the limitation of the stopper 24, and the adhesive roller 13 of the pasting assembly 100 is continuously controlled to move, so as to pull the end of the adhesive tape off the adhesive roller 22 and gradually press and paste the end of the adhesive tape to the bottom of the object to be wound; in this process, since the stopper 24 releases the self-rotation limitation of the adhesive roller 22, the adhesive roller 22 can automatically rotate under the pressing and pasting of the pasting assembly 100, thereby facilitating the end of the adhesive tape to fall off.
